1、WinXP 安装配置实用手册 近日,关于 Windows XP SP2 的咨询渐多,由于 SP2 对系统进行了较大的功能改进,尤其是在增强 Windows XP 的安全性方面下了很大功夫,几乎相当于一个全新版本的Windows XP,这也造成了我们在安装配置时的难度比 SP1 大很多,安装使用过程中大家也会遇到一些不可预料的问题。鉴于此,我们今天组织了这个 SP2 的安装配置技巧以及故障解决专题,希望能够对各位使用 Windows XP 的读者在升级安装使用 SP2 方面有所帮助。安装前:SP2 上路,你准备好了吗?一、测试一下你的 Windows XP 能否安装 SP2由于 SP2 中加入了
2、新的激活技术,如果你使用正版刻录盘来安装 Windows XP,那么在安装 SP2 时可能出现无法安装或者安装完毕无法激活的问题正版 xp 系统下载。如何提前预知自己系统能否顺利安装 SP2 呢?方法一:打开资源管理器,运行“帮助这份 Windows 合法吗?” 菜单,或者直接访问http:/ Now”,稍等片刻后页面会要求你安装一个名为“ProductIDGatherer”的 ActiveX插件,单击“是” 安装它后你就会看到测试结果了。如果你的系统可以升级 SP2,那么结果是“Congratulations”,如果不能则结果为“It appears that your Windows pr
3、oduct key is not valid(Windows key 无效) ”。提示:对于 Windows XP SP1/Server 2003 系统,同样可以用此法来验证其注册序列号的合法性。方法二:拨打微软中国的免费电话(号码为:8008301832) ,直接告诉接线小姐你的Windows XP key,对方会告诉你该 Key 是否合法。二、为 SP2 的安装腾出硬盘空间SP2 的安装分为网络安装和下载到硬盘安装两种,出于软件安装的需要,你的硬盘剩余空间最好不要小于 1.6GB,如果空间要求实在紧张,那么建议你运行“sfc /purgecache”;将 SP1 卸载;在安装过程中执行安装
4、命令时加上“-n”参数,让 Windows XP SP2 在安装时不备份也不创建卸载文件夹等方法减少硬盘空间占用情况。关于给 Windows XP 减肥的技巧还有很多,我们在此就不赘述了,大家可参考以前的文章。三、安装前的准备工作1. 由于安装 SP2 可能产生很多不可预料的问题,所以安装前请务必备份重要资料(包括个人文档、图片等数据、收藏夹、Cookies 、注册表等) ,使用 chkdsk.exe 命令扫描一下磁盘,使用 dfrg.msc 命令打开“磁盘碎片整理程序”整理一下磁盘碎片,检测系统是否中毒,检查一下系统内是否含有木马、 “寄生虫”软件,检查系统时间设置是否正确,安装之前是否安装
5、了 Windows Update 发布的所有补丁。2. 如果开启了 “快速用户切换”模式,请先将其他用户注销,并使用管理员用户登录;安装过程中请关闭所有正在运行的程序(尤其是防火墙和杀毒软件) ;为了保险起见,建议你打开 Windows XP 的系统还原功能。安装中:需要解决的若干问题一、四种安装 SP2 的途径对于中文 Windows XP 用户来讲,我们可以通过 Windows 自动更新服务、Windows Update、下载 SP2 网络安装包、通过 SP2 安装 CD 四种方式来更新安装 SP2。需要注意的是,其中使用 Windows 自动更新服务方式需要我们打开 Windows XP
6、 的自动更新,SP2 中文版网络安装包下载地址:http:/ XP-KB835935 -SP2-CHS.exe(285MB) ,SP2 英文版网络安装包下载地址:http:/ -84f0-73cf11fdcdf8/WindowsXP-KB835935-SP2-ENU.exe(266MB) 。获得 SP2 安装 CD 需要你免费预订,参考地址:http:/ downloads/updates/sp2/cdorder/en_us/default.mspx。提示:如果你安装了之前版本号为 2135、2149 的 SP2 版本,你可以直接从此基础上进行升级安装,不过需要事先运行“Regedit”命令打
7、开注册表,定位到“HKEYLOCALMACHINE SOFTWAREMicrosoftWindows NTCurrentVersion” ,将其下的 CSDVersion、CurrentBuildNumber 两个键值删除。此外,SP2 的安装不需要先安装 SP1,可以直接从 Windows XP Pro/Home 原版上升级安装。二、解决安装过程中的 atapisys 问题如果你安装了 daemontools 等虚拟光驱软件,在升级 SP2 有可能会遇到提示错误“ERROR: atapi.sys is open or in use by another application ”,我们可以先
8、卸载这些软件后再安装 SP2,也可以将 C:/WINDOWS/system32/drivers 目录下的 atapi.sys 删除后再安装 SP2,安装完毕系统会重建该文件。如果安装过程中出现文件错误,那么需要大家从 Windows XP安装光盘中拷贝相关文件。三、如果安装失败SP2 目前还存在种种问题,如果你在安装 SP2 时,安装失败想中止安装,步骤稍微麻烦些。1如果打开了系统还原功能重新启动计算机,如果能进入系统,则将系统恢复到安装 SP2 前的状态,如果不行则尝试在启动时按 F8 进安全模式进行恢复操作。如果连安全模式都无法进入,那么在开机自检完毕后,按 F8 键,接着在菜单中选择“S
9、afe Mode with Command Prompt”一项,然后使用管理员身份登录,在命令行提示符下输入“%systemroot%/system32/restore/rstrui.exe”命令,回车后根据系统提示进行系统还原操作即可。2如果没有打开系统还原功能首先使用 Windows XP 光盘启动计算机,在安装欢迎屏幕时按 R 键进入修复控制台(Recovery Console) ,按照提示输入管理员用户名和密码后进入控制台命令提示符界面,执行如下命令:cd $NtServicePackUninstall$/Spuninstbatch spuninst.txtexit重新从硬盘启动计算机
10、,进入 XP 后,运行“CMD”命令打开命令提示符窗口,执行如下命令:cd %Windir%/$NtServicePackUninstall$/Spuninstspuninst.exe接下来根据提示执行卸载 SP2 的操作即可。 安装后:配置及故障解决一、SP2 设置技巧点点通1找回丢失的 IE 图片验证码安装 SP2 后,大多数用户发现在访问某些需要填写验证码的地方,都无法显示验证码图片(显示为一个红色小叉) ,这是一个非常严重的 Bug。解决办法为:运行“Regedit”命令打开注册表编辑器,依次定位到“HKEY_ LOCAL_MACHINE/SOFTWARE/Microsoft/Inte
11、rnet Explorer/ Security”,在窗口右边新建一个名为“BlockXBM” 的 REG_ DWORD 值,将其值设置为“0”(十六进制值) 。2解决 BT 下载速度慢的问题很多朋友在安装 SP2 后发现:如果打开 BT 下载文件,要么 BT 明显变慢,要么再打开网页时速度异常缓慢,甚至出现“无法打开网页”的问题。这是由于 SP2 默认设置中将TCP 同时连接请求的数量限制在 10 个以内造成的,目前我们可以用两种方法来解决这个问题。方法一:关闭杀毒软件。关闭杀毒软件可以在一定程度上缓解这一问题,不过为了系统安全性,笔者不推荐这一方法。方法二:修改 tcpip.sys 文件。我
12、们使用 Winhex(其下载地址为:http:/js-:8180/down/HA_WHex11_2SR1_ZQ.rar)来完成修改工作,具体方法如下:首先将 C:/WINDOWS/SYSTEM32/DRIVERS 目录下的 tcpip.sys 文件拷贝到其它目录,用Winhex 打开备份的这个文件,在 offset 栏分别定位到“00000130”和“4F322”行,将其原始值“6E 12 06 00”、 “0A 00 00 00”分别修改为“62 13 06 00”、 “FE FF FF 00”。保存后在安全模式下将文件分别拷贝覆盖C:/WINDOWS/SYSTEM32/DRIVERS、C:
13、/WINDOWS/SERVICEPACKFILES/I386、C:/WINDOWS/SYSTEM32/ DLLCACHE 文件夹下的同名文件即可。值得注意的是,上面介绍的是SP2 2180 版的修改数据,对于其它版本的修改数据值有所不同。提示:大家也可以直接使用国外某高手制作的补丁(适用于多数目前流行的 SP2 版本),首先将 tcpipsys 文件拷贝到某个目录,下载补丁(下载地址为:http/wwwlvllordde/4226fix/EvID4226Patch20cexe)后将其放到 tcpipsys 所在目录后运行,完毕后重启计算机,最后同样将 tcpipsys 文件分别拷贝覆盖到上述三
14、个文件夹中。3 让 Style XP 起死回生很多朋友都在使用 Style XP 来美化系统,不过安装 SP2 后 Style XP 就无法使用了最新xp 系统下载。解决的办法有两种,我们既可以下载最新版本的 Style XP,下载地址:http:/ uxtheme.dll 的方法:将%systemroot%/system32 下的 uxtheme.dll 拷贝一份副本,用 UltraEdit 打开该副本,将 Offset栏“0001BB8C”行的数值由原来的“81 EC 88 00 00 00 A1 18“修改为“33 F6 8B C6 C9 C2 08 00”即可。4修改 IE 默认的安全
15、级别很多朋友发现在安装 SP2 后,我们在修改 IE 的安全设置低于其默认设置时,系统会提示“无法修改” 的错误,这是由于 SP2 对用户设置较低的安全级别有所限制。不过这样可能会让我们在访问某些站点的时候失败,我们可以用如下方法修改其默认安全级别:运行“Regedit”命令打开注册表编辑器,依次定位到“HKEY_CURRENT_USER/Software/Microsoft/Windows/CurrentVersion/Internet Settings/Zones/3”,在窗口右边将“MinLevel”修改为“10000”(十六进制) ,这样大家就可以设置更低的安全级别了。5让 Maxth
16、on 使用 SP2 的弹出窗口控制功能升级 SP2 后,IE 增加了弹出窗口拦截功能,它可以让我们非常方便地拦截多数弹出式广告,其功能强劲甚至连 Maxthon 有些不能过滤的窗口都能屏蔽掉。但这一功能仅仅能在IE 中实现,如果你想在 Maxthon、GreenBrower 等其他 IE 核心的多页面浏览器中调用这一功能,那么只需将 Maxthon 安装目录下的 Maxthon.exe 的文件名改为 iexplore.exe 即可。需要注意的是,在改名后我们需要再次设置 Maxthon 为默认浏览器。6让系统托盘不显示“Windows 安全警报”Windows 安全警报默认会在你关闭 Wind
17、ows 防火墙、未安装防火墙软件、未启用自动更新等情况下弹出提示气泡窗口,我们可以在控制面板中打开安全中心组件,单击窗口右边的“更改安全中心通知我的方式 ”,取消勾选“防火墙”、 “自动更新”、 “病颈;” 即可(如图 2) 。 7两种方法卸载 SP2卸载 SP2 有两种方法:1.在控制面板的添加删除程序组件里面卸载; 2.运行“CMD”命令进入命令提示符窗口,输入以下命令:cd %Windir%/$NtServicePackUninstall$/Spuninstspuninst.exe根据提示操作即可。二、SP2 典型故障全解决安装完毕后,重新启动电脑,在进入系统前的滚动条处你会发现,以往熟
18、悉的“Professional”字样已经没有了,Windows XP 所有版本在安装 SP2 后都统一命名为“Microsoft Windows XP”,进入 XP 后系统会提示你配置 Windows 防火墙。下面笔者给大家介绍一些使用 SP2 过程中遇到的比较常见的故障以及其解决方法。故障 1:安装 SP2 后,Windows Update 的版本依然是 V4,我手动使用 V5 来进行更新,却发现有些更新无法被扫描到或者无法使用的情况,我想回到 V4,又该如何操作?解决方法:运行“Services.msc”命令打开服务设置窗口,分别启用“自动更新服务(Automatic Updates) ”
19、和“后台职能传输服务(Background Intelligent Transfer Service ) 。如果你要卸载它并重新使用 V4,那么可以使用如下方法:删除 c:/program files/windows update 下的 V5 文件夹,将%systemroot/system32 目录下的 wuweb.dll 删除或者修改为 wuweb.dll.bak 等其它后缀名的文件。故障 2:升级 SP2 后出现无法打开某些聊天室网页(如网易聊天室) ,并且访问某些站点时出现页面载入不完整的情况。解决方法:安装 SP2 后还需要安装 Java 虚拟机支持软件,推荐使用 SUN 公司发布的J
20、ava 软件,下载地址:http:/ 3:安装 SP2 后,每当使用 net 命令或者其它方式远程操作其它计算机时,都会出现错误提示,类似:“System error 53 has occurred The network path was not found ”、“Unable to access the computer A The error was Access is denied ”等等。解决方法:这些故障一般出现在大家通过 MMC 控制台中的 Computer Management(计算机管理) 、Disk Management(磁盘管理)等组件远程管理局域网上的其它计算机时。SP
21、2 将以前版本中的 ICF(Internet Conncetion Firewall)防火墙升级成了WF(Windows Firewall)防火墙并提高了其默认安全等级。当我们在远程操作已经安装SP2 的并开启了防火墙的计算机时,该计算机必须开放 TCP 445 端口才行。由此,解决方法有如下三种:方法一:单击“开始设置控制面板Windows 防火墙 ”打开防火墙设置窗口,切换到“例外”选项卡,勾选“ 文件和打印机共享 ”,单击“编辑”按钮,在打开的“编辑服务”窗口中选中“TCP 445”,单击更改范围,勾选“仅我的网络” 或者勾选 “自定义列表” 并输入要控制的计算机的 IP 地址。方法二:
22、运行“CMD”命令打开命令提示符窗口,输入以下命令即可:netsh firewall set portopening TCP 445 TCP445 ENABLE方法三:运行“gpedit.msc”命令打开组策略编辑器,依次展开“计算机配置管理模板网络连接Windows 防火墙 域配制工具”,在右边窗口中双击 “允许远程管理例外”,将其设置为“已启用” 即可。故障 4:安装 SP2 后,网络连接的本地连接显示受限制或无连接,网上邻居无法正常访问,但是我们上网却一切正常解决方法:打开本地连接的“属性”窗口,在“ 常规选项卡 ”下在“TCP/IP”属性中为网卡指定一个 IP 地址即可。故障 5:安装
23、 SP2 后,使用远程协助功能时,遇到“The remote server machine does not exist or is unavailable”错误提示。解决方法:首先选择“开始设置控制面板Windows 防火墙” ,切换到“例外”选项卡,确保勾选“文件和打印机共享”和“ 远程协助”两项,接下来运行“gpedit.msc” 打开组策略管理窗口,依次展开“计算机配置管理模板系统远程协助”,分别启动“启用远程协助”和“提供远程协助” 两项(如图 4)windows7 系统下载。如果故障依然存在,那么在 Windows 防火墙中切换到“例外” 选项卡,分别通过“添加程序”和“添加端口”
24、 按钮添加 “%systemroot%/system32/sessmgr.exe”和“%systemroot%/PCHEALTH/HELPCTR/Binaries/helpsvc.exe”程序以及 TCP 135 端口。故障 6:安装 SP2 后,在使用设备管理器中管理蓝牙设备时,系统提示 “Device not found ”,有些蓝牙设备(如某些型号的 NOKIA 手机)不能正确安装。解决方法:该故障一般是由于蓝牙设备驱动未正确安装,或者该蓝牙设备的VID(Vendor ID,销售 ID)或者 PID(Product ID)与你的 Windows XP SP2 和该产品的第三方驱动中都相符
25、,由于 Windows XP SP2 会优先选择系统自带的驱动,所以有可能会产生冲突。解决非常简单:打开 %windir%/inf 目录,将 bth.inf 文件重命名为 bth.bak 即可,如果故障依然存在,那么请重新升级安装蓝牙设备的驱动程序。后话:如果你不想安装 SP2?如果你因为各种原因暂时不想安装 SP2,但每次 Windows Update 以及系统的自动更新都会提示安装 SP2,如何屏蔽这些频繁的提示呢?方法一:运行“Regedit” 命令打开注册表编辑器,依次定位到“HKLM/Software/Policies/Microsoft/Windows/WindowsUpdate”
26、分支,在窗口右边新建一个名为 “DoNotAllowXPSP2”的 REG_DWORD 值,将其值修改为“1”,这样不管是系统自动更新程序还是 Windows Update 都不会再提示安装 SP2。方法二:其实微软已经为我们专门发布了一个名为 XP SP2 BlockerTools 的小程序,首先从 f118b044bdf8/XPSP2BlockerTools.EXE 下载该程序,解压到某个目录后,运行“CMD”命令打开命令提示符窗口,进入到该目录,运行“XPSP2Blocker /U”命令即可,当你想撤消这一操作时,只需输入“XPSP2Blocker /B”命令。文章信息来自装系统:http:/